TIA Overview
TIA Website: www.tiaonline.org TIA Website: www.tiaonline.org Full-service trade organization serving the communications and information technology industry TIA facilitates business development and a competitive market environment for its 1000 member companies through: - Domestic and international advocacy
- Market statistics
- Trade Shows
- Standards Development
TIA is an American National Standards Institute (ANSI)-accredited Standards Development Organization (SDO) TIA is an American National Standards Institute (ANSI)-accredited Standards Development Organization (SDO) TIA is ITU-T Approved and Qualified: - Rec. A.5 (referencing documents of other organizations in ITU-T Recommendations)
- Rec. A.6 (Cooperation and exchange of information between ITU-T and other SDOs)
TIA standards have been referenced by the ITU-R and ITU-T for IMT-2000
TIA Standards Development Overview TIA Standards Development Overview
Standards development dates back to 1920’s Standards development dates back to 1920’s - As an ANSI-accredited SDO, TIA develops consensus-based, voluntary industry standards for a wide variety of telecommunications products and systems
8 product-oriented Engineering Committees Over 70 subcommittees and working groups - Over 1,300 individuals from nearly 20 countries work in these formulating groups
- Representatives from academia, manufacturers, service providers and end-users, including the government
Standards projects and technical documents Standards projects and technical documents - Formulated according to guidelines in the Association's ANSI-approved Engineering Manual
- Potential projects initiated by a technical contribution to a TR/FO or subcommittee
- Request creation of a new standard or technical document in a particular area of technology
TIA has more than 600 standards documents in print - www.tiaonline.org/standards/search_n_order.cfm
TIA represents U.S. interests in the international standards arena - Active in ITU, IEC, ISO, JTC 1, CITEL, etc.

TIA TIA NGN-related Activities from TR-45 perspective
TR-45, Mobile and Personal Communications Systems TR-45, Mobile and Personal Communications Systems - Develops performance, compatibility, interoperability and service standards for mobile and personal communications systems
- TDMA, CDMA, AMPS-based systems
- Comprised of 6 Subcommittees
- With the exception of TR-45.1 (analog) and TR-45.3 (TDMA), majority of standards development closely aligned and coordinated with 3GPP2
3GPP2, Third Generation Partnership Project 2 3GPP2, Third Generation Partnership Project 2 - Develops 3G global specifications for cdma2000® evolving ANSI/TIA/EIA-41 networks
- TIA is a Organizational Partner in and Secretariat to 3GPP2
- Collaborative relationship between the TR-45 Subcommittees (TR) and 3GPP2 Technical Specification Groups (TSG) for the development of 3G standards
- TR-45.2, TR-45.4, TR-45.5 and TR-45.6
- TSG-X, TSG-A, TSG-C and TSG-X
TR-45.2 TR-45.2 - Developed ANSI/TIA/EIA-41 standard
ANSI-41 networks have been deployed in more than 100 countries

3GPP2/TR-45 3GPP2/TR-45 - Develop IP-related standards
- Provide the infrastructure and transport to support VoIP and Multi-Media services
- Network Architecture Model (NAM) for All-IP Core Network developed in TSG-S, System and Service Requirements [incl. architectures]
- Established relationship with IETF
- Work on IP relies heavily on use of IETF protocols
- Program Management Teams developing work plans and release plans to address IP-related standards development
T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ities - TR-45.2/TSG-X, Core Network Technology
- TIA/EIA/IS-880 “TIA/EIA-41-D Based Network Enhancements for CDMA Packet Data Service Phase 1”
- Supports handoff enhancements for CDMA packet data service in conjunction with Legacy ANSI-41 circuit mode network
- PN-4934 (TIA/EIA/IS-872) “IP Core Network Legacy MS Support Domain Step 1”
- PN-4935 (TIA/EIA/IS-873) “IP Core Network Multimedia Domain”
T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ities - TR-45.4/TSG-A, Radio Access Network
- Develops interface standards for the RAN
- Utilize mobile IP in specific interfaces to the PDSN (Packet Data Serving Node)
- TIA-2001-B “cdma2000® Access Network Interface”
- Published May 2002. Supports concurrent voice and data calls
- Future revisions will support end to end QoS and QoS negotiation and support for all-IP phase 1 network application of the RAN
T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ities - TR-45.5/TSG-C, Spread Spectrum Digital Technology
- TIA/EIA/IS-2000 cdma2000 Air Interface
- TIA/EIA/IS-856-1 “cdma2000 ® High Rate Packet Data Air Interface Specification”
- Published Nov. 2000. Provides IP packet transport over a cdma2000 ® air interface. Maximizes IP-based packet data throughput and capacity.
- TIA/EIA/IS-707-B “Data Service Options for Wideband Spread Spectrum”
T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ities - TR-45.6/TSG-X, Wireless Packet Data Technology
- Develops standards to support transport of packet data
- TIA/EIA/TSB-115 “cdma2000 ® Wireless IP Architecture Based on IETF Protocols”
- Published Dec. 2000. Provides native IP datagram transport on cdma2000 systems
- TIA/EIA/IS-835 “cdma2000 ® Wireless IP Network Standard”
- Supports Simple IP and Mobile IP, AAA, and QoS capabilities based on Diff-Serv protocols
T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ities TR-45/3GPP2 IP-Related Work Activities - TR-45.6/TSG-X, Wireless Packet Data Technology
- TIA/EIA/IS-835-A, “cdma2000 ® Wireless IP Network Standard”
- Published May 2001. Provides support for additional capabilities and more robust operation
- TIA/EIA/IS-835-B
- To be published by 3Q02. Supports RTP/UDP/IP header reduction schemes, Differentiated Services QoS Policy, Fast Handoff for packet data calls, IP Reachability with dynamic DNS updates, Simple IPv6, etc.
IP MultiMedia Core Network Harmonization 3GPP has an official R6 work item on IMS harmonization and commonality the 3GPP2 IMS work was officially agreed to be based on 3GPP R5 Seamless roaming is being developed across several different access technologies (e.g., UMTS, GSM, cdma2000, PSTN, etc) and across several different IP transport technologies (e.g., GPRS, Mobile IP, WLAN, cable, etc.).
